Легенда:
   новое сообщение
    закрытая нитка
    новое сообщение
    в закрытой нитке
    старое сообщение
         
		 | 
- Напоминаю, что масса вопросов по функционированию форума снимается после прочтения его описания.
 - Новичкам также крайне полезно ознакомиться с данным документом.
   
  |   |   | 
/usr/sbin/squid: not found - а он там действительно есть? крон под каким юзером у тебя что пускает? что меняется в среде?  04.01.04 02:12  Число просмотров: 2412
 Автор: jammer <alex naumov> Статус: Elderman
 | 
 
| 
 | 
 
| 
<sysadmin>
 |  
 
Порекомендуйте прогу ротации логов для сквида[FreeBSD]  31.12.03 15:51  
 Автор: mentat[bugtraq.ru] <Александр> Статус: Elderman
 | 
 
в портах нашел логротэйт - глюкало страшное, покорежила мне права на диры, но это не самое плохое- работает криво. Вообще как я понял она под линух и толком не портирована под Фрю, судя по .rpm
 Интересно просто кто чем пользуется?
 и еще все ли пользуются сквидом в качестве прокси? читал что сквид не очень корректно работает с дисковым кэшем... кто что скажет?
 | 
 
 
  | 
а что? религия не позволяет сделать стандартно и очент...  02.01.04 15:13  
 Автор: mc2 Статус: Незарегистрированный пользователь
 | 
 
> в портах нашел логротэйт - глюкало страшное, покорежила мне > права на диры, но это не самое плохое- работает криво. > Вообще как я понял она под линух и толком не портирована > под Фрю, судя по .rpm > Интересно просто кто чем пользуется? > и еще все ли пользуются сквидом в качестве прокси? читал > что сквид не очень корректно работает с дисковым кэшем... > кто что скажет? а что? религия не позволяет сделать стандартно и очент аккуратно?
 /usr/local/sbin/squid -k rotate
 | 
 
 
  |   | 
не позволяет религия  :((  03.01.04 19:22  
 Автор: mentat[bugtraq.ru] <Александр> Статус: Elderman
 | 
 
 > а что? религия не позволяет сделать стандартно и очент > аккуратно? > /usr/local/sbin/squid -k rotate 
 когда руками все окей
 а когда через скрипт в кроне(на мыло отсыл ошибок)
 то:
 
 errors occured while rotating /usr/local/squid/logs/access.log {
 
 /tmp/logrotwqQFpS: /usr/sbin/squid: not found
 su: Sorry
 error running postrotate script
 | 
 
 
  |   |   | 
/usr/sbin/squid: not found - а он там действительно есть? крон под каким юзером у тебя что пускает? что меняется в среде?  04.01.04 02:12  
 Автор: jammer <alex naumov> Статус: Elderman
 | 
 
| 
 | 
 
 
  |   |   |   | 
/usr/sbin/squid: not found - а он там действительно есть?  05.01.04 12:34  
 Автор: mentat[bugtraq.ru] <Александр> Статус: Elderman Отредактировано 05.01.04 12:36  Количество правок: 1
 | 
 
/usr/sbin/squid: not found - а он там действительно есть? 
 -------------------
 конечно есть. ручками-то все запускается и ошибки не вылетает
 ===================================
 59      23      *       *       *       root    /usr/local/etc/logrotate.scr
 ================================
 #!/bin/sh
         date=`date +%Y%m%d`
         cat /usr/local/squid/logs/access.log | /usr/local/etc/logtime.scr |mail -s "squid logs for ${date}" squid@email.ru
         /usr/local/sbin/logrotate /usr/local/etc/logrotate.conf
 ==================================
 /var/log/messages {
         rotate 5
         weekly
         copytruncate
         postrotate
                         /sbin/kill -HUP syslogd
         endscript
 }
 
 /usr/local/squid/logs/access.log {
     daily
     rotate 8
     copytruncate
     nocompress
     missingok
 
     postrotate
     su squidadmin:секретный_пароль | /usr/sbin/squid -k rotate
     endscript
 }
 =====================
 пробовал еще вот так
  postrotate
     /usr/sbin/squid -k rotate
     endscript
 }
 =================
 никакой разницы
 squidadmin Этот тот юзер от имени которого запускается сквид
 | 
 
 
  |   |   |   |   | 
Зачем изобретать велосипед?  05.01.04 13:48  
 Автор: VEK Статус: Незарегистрированный пользователь
 | 
 
Как уже писал mc2 все проще :)
 У меня для ротации логов squid'а раз в месяц
 
 /var/cron/tabs/root
 ----------------------
 0 0 1 * * /usr/local/squid/bin/squid -k rotate >/dev/null 2>&1
 Кстати, количество поколений определяется в squid.conf
 
 Для ротации всех остальных логов /etc/newsyslog.conf
 man newsyslog :)
 Для сквида так не получается, потому что imho он пишет логи не по имени файла, а по его дескриптору.
 | 
 
 
  |   | 
а саргу какое имя файла сказать - или вживую пусть рабочий access.log читает?  03.01.04 05:11  
 Автор: jammer <alex naumov> Статус: Elderman
 | 
 
| 
 | 
 
 
  |   |   | 
Запускаю sarg на рабочий access.log -- проблем не было :)  05.01.04 12:55  
 Автор: VEK Статус: Незарегистрированный пользователь
 | 
 
| 
 | 
 
 
  |   |   |   | 
прочитал о сарге :)))  05.01.04 13:56  
 Автор: mentat[bugtraq.ru] <Александр> Статус: Elderman
 | 
 
а я как ламо написал свой логаналайзер под винды :)))))
 у меня скрипт сбрасывает в мыло логи за каждый день
 в итоге получаю файлики типа logi04012004.txt
 которые потом закачиваются в SQL в итоге
 на выбор потом можно получить отчеты:
 1. траффик по конкретному ИП в Мб
 2. общий отчет по ИП
 3. Рейтинг ИП-шников за период(типа топ10 :) )
 4. Список уникальных URL по ИП(ну только домены и минус дубли наглядно видно какие сайты юзер посещал)
 5. ну и экспорт в ёксель этого добра
 | 
 
 
  | 
Squid и ротация логов  31.12.03 18:06  
 Автор: jammer <alex naumov> Статус: Elderman Отредактировано 31.12.03 18:08  Количество правок: 1
 | 
 
> в портах нашел логротэйт - глюкало страшное, покорежила мне > права на диры, но это не самое плохое- работает криво. 
 самое простое - самое надежное. хотя местами возможно не столь эффективно как бы хотелось. но ведь все равно это несколько секунд раз в сутки... (у меня входящий трафик примерно 250-300М в сутки на прокси).
 
 > Интересно просто кто чем пользуется? 
 первая ссылка внизу у меня работает по крону в настоящее время. everyday @ 23:59 - из этого же скрипта юзается также sarg для генерации html-статистики.
 
 > и еще все ли пользуются сквидом в качестве прокси? читал > что сквид не очень корректно работает с дисковым кэшем... 
 имхо, это ересь фанатов ISA-сервера :) (вот уж мля что плохо работает со всем что только можно вообразить).
 
 сквид - руль форева. конкретно у меня stable ver 2.5 (afaik) на freebsd 4.6 - очень шустрый, с кешем работает быстро и правильно. никогда не дает устаревшую фигню по таймауту соединения с http-сервером для проверки обновления, как глючный винраут :)
 
 а вообще - смотри анкету и пиши, начиная с 8.01.2004, на аську в рабочее время. я вроде сдружился с ним. u r welcome, поиграем ;)
  вот такой скриптик конфиг сарга ну вобщем посмотри - может еще чего найдешь
 | 
 
 
  |   | 
где ж ты был со своим конфигом три года назад? :-)  07.01.04 03:09  
 Автор: йцукенг <jcukeng> Статус: Member
 | 
 
кстати, обнаружил багу в сквиде
 он не понимает HTTP-заголовок Content-Disposition
 в результате при политике allow some/deny rest, применяемой к заголовкам, юзверь получая файлы от скриптов, вынужден придумывать ему имя:(
 | 
 
 
  |   | 
спасиб. очень интересные конфиги. класс  03.01.04 19:25  
 Автор: mentat[bugtraq.ru] <Александр> Статус: Elderman
 | 
 
| 
 | 
 
 
  
 
 | 
 |